IT'S NOT YOU, IT'S ME
vocal by Julie Burton
(VERSE)
He picked me up for our first date
Pretty near an hour late
Said he couldn't shower, he got held up at work
Drove through at the Burger King
Double Whopper, everything
Got mayonnaise and ketchup all over his shirt
We were gonna head on out and hook up with my friends
But I took one real good look at him and changed my plans, I said:
(chorus)
It's not you, it's me
And I don't think a crowded dancefloor's
Where I wanna be
Hey, it's not you,
It's not you
It's not you it's me
(verse)
Took me to a movie show
Sat down in the second row
Laughin' out loud at everything on the screen
Damn, there goes his phone again
Third time momma's checked on him
Could he bring some beer home and a Soap magazine?
He asked me what was wrong there in that grocery store
When I picked me up some Tylenol and swallowed down four, I said:
(chorus )
It's not you, it's me
Seems lately I've been getting headaches
Constantly
Hey, it's not you
It's not you
It's not you, it's me
(bridge)
Well, outside my house he decided to park
Shut off the headlights there we were in the dark
He slid himself towards me and puckered on up
And the last thing I said when I jumped from that truck, was
(chorus)
It's not you, it's me
Someone's smart enough to know that
This ain't gonna be
Hey, it's not you
It's not you
It's not you, it's me.
